Symptom
In a draft-enabled application, the user might experience an additional refresh on the create page after a placeholder is removed in a Flexible Column Layout (FCL) scenario. In a newly created FCL object page, the placeholder is displayed for a short time. Once the placeholder is removed, the user can enter the data on the page in Create mode. When the page gets refreshed again, the header data (if any) added by the user is lost as the page is refreshed with the server version.
In an FCL scenario, while creating a new object, a GET call is triggered for the smart table in the list page. Since this GET call is grouped with other GET call for object header in the same batch, any delay to refresh the table can also cause delaying of refreshing the object page header. If the GET call of the list report table gets executed quickly, then the user won’t notice this issue.
Note: The KBA is relevant for the draft-enabled list report and object page applications running on a Flexible Column Layout (FCL) scenario with CRUD enablement and no e-tag handling.
Read more...
Environment
SAPUI5 1.96 or higher.
Product
Keywords
Object Page, Header GET call, e-tag , KBA , CA-UI5-ST , Fiori elements v2 , CA-UI5-ST-LR , Fiori elements v2 List Report , CA-UI5-ST-OP , Fiori elements v2 Object Page , Problem
About this page
This is a preview of a SAP Knowledge Base Article. Click more to access the full version on SAP for Me (Login required).Search for additional results
Visit SAP Support Portal's SAP Notes and KBA Search.